It’s a bloated cabinet, says PKR’s Fahmi


Noel Achariam Diyana Ibrahim

PKR strategic communications director said Fahmi Fadzil decries the under-representation of women in the country’s executive branch of leadership. – The Malaysian Insight file pic, March 9, 2020.

PRIME Minister Muhiyiddin Yassin has announced a bloated and oversized cabinet with 70 ministers compared to Pakatan Harapan’s 56, said PKR strategic communications director said Fahmi Fadzil. 

PH had 28 ministers with a deputy each while the Perikatan Nasional cabinet has 32 ministers and 38 deputy ministers.

“This is a bloated cabinet and we are currently assessing the cabinet and its ministers,” said Fahmi  at the Sime Darby Convention Centre today where Pakatan Harapan leaders were meeting

“We can see that the representation of women Cabinet members is only 13% compared to the PH Cabinet which had more women leaders. 

“There are 50% women in the country so I don’t see how the 13% can represent the women here,” he said

Prime Minister Muhyiddin Yassin today unveiled his cabinet line-up, which does not have a deputy prime minister, but four coordinating ministers instead

The Perikatan Nasional cabinet has members of Bersatu, Umno, PAS and Gabungan Parti Sarawak, as well independent lawmakers who followed former PKR deputy president Mohamed Azmin Ali out of the party.

The four coordinating ministers, known as senior ministers, are Azmin Ali (international trade and industry), Ismail Sabri Yaakob (defence), Fadillah Yusof (works) and Mohd Radzi Md Jidin (education).

Fahmi said that the dearth of women was disappointing especially in the wake of International Women’s Day yesterday.

He said the average age of the cabinet members worked out to in the late 50s.

“The average age should be about 50, so I don’t know whether it truly representative (of Malaysians). So let’s see in the coming days.”

However, he commended the appointment of Dr Zulkifli Mohamad Al-Bakri as the de facto religious affairs minister in Prime Minister’s Department.

“I think he is a forward-minded mufti and I believe he will be a professional minister in charge of Islamic affairs.”

Zulkifli is a newbie to the cabinet.

He is the Federal Territories mufti and founder of Pondok Moden Al-‘Abaqirah, a religious educational institute. He will be appointed a senator before assuming the ministerial portfolio. – March 9, 2020.
